The organizers of the Golf Business Technology Conference (GBTC) are proud to announce the resounding success of the 2026 edition, which brought together global leaders, innovators, and club operators at the award-winning Merchant Hotel from May 5–7, 2026.

The premier B2B event firmly established Belfast as an international hub for sports innovation, driving forward critical conversations on how emerging technology is revolutionizing course management, operational efficiency, and the player experience. Following a packed schedule of live demonstrations, expert-led panels, and premier networking events, organizers are already looking ahead to an even larger, high-profile iteration in 2027.

“Golf is transforming at an unprecedented pace, and technology is at the very heart of that evolution,” said Aboo Tayub, Founder of Golf Business Technology. “GBTC 2026 in Belfast didn’t just highlight what’s next for the game—it successfully connected the visionaries who are actively building it. The energy, insights, and collaborative spirit shared over the three days proved that the global golf industry is eager to embrace data-driven, sustainable solutions.”

Highlights from GBTC 2026

The three-day event delivered actionable, bottom-line-improving ideas to a global audience, focusing on five core pillars: Sustainability, Revenue Generation, Golf Entertainment, Operational Efficiency, and AI-Driven Club Management. Key milestones included:

· The Elite Opening Golf Day: The conference kicked off on May 5th with an exclusive tournament at the historic, Harry S. Colt-designed Belvoir Park Golf Club, blending world-class parkland golf with high-level peer networking.

· Industry-Leading Keynotes & Panels: More than 50 industry experts shared their knowledge. High-profile highlights included a headline panel powered by Syngenta titled ‘Golf’s Sustainable Future: People, Planet & Profit,’ featuring global turf and sustainability authorities exploring the industry’s long-term environmental strategies.

· A-List Speaker Lineup: Presentations featured insights from heavyweights including Karen Lyttle (Director of Technology at The R&A), Simon Elsworth (Syngenta), Nuno Sepúlveda Co-CEO of Details, S.A & Chairman, CNIG, Tom Adcock, Head of Digital at St Andrews Links Trust, Robert Mitchell Director of Golf at La Cala Resort, Bob Morse (Invited Clubs), alongside pioneering showcases from international brands like Bernhard Company, Trackman, Golf Genius, Courserev.ai, Inrange and Golf.ai
